Two vaccines containing varicella virus are licensed for use in the United States. Varivax® is the single-antigen varicella vaccine. ProQuad® is a combination measles, mumps, rubella, and varicella (MMRV) vaccine. Both vaccines contain live, attenuated varicella-zoster virus derived from the Oka strain.

Varicella, also called “chickenpox,” causes an itchy rash that usually lasts about a week.It can also cause fever, tiredness, loss of appetite, and headache.
